Epicareer Might not Working Properly
Learn More

Senior/Manager Software Developer

RM 8,000 - RM 9,999 / month

Checking job availability...

Original
Simplified
- Manage and direct software team of about 20 pax in the design development and implementation of 3D mixed media solutions. - Develop and implement role-play systems, including character control, AI behavior, physics, and animations. - Create and integrate training assets, such as 3D models, textures, and audio, into the Unreal Engine environment. - Optimize game performance and ensure smooth gameplay experience across multiple platforms. Debug and resolve technical issues related to role-play mechanics, performance, and compatibility. - Stay up to date with the latest trends and advancements in Unreal Engine and game development technologies. Requirements: Bachelor’s degree in computer science, Game Development, or a related field (or equivalent experience). Strong proficiency in Unreal Engine, including Blueprints, materials, and particle systems. Solid understanding and experience with C++14 or Unreal Engine C++. Experience in developing and optimizing gameplay mechanics, AI systems, and user interfaces. Familiarity with version control systems, such as Git. Proficiency with Object Oriented Analysis and Design and software engineering practices. Strong self-learner, self-driven, and independent. Strong problem-solving and debugging skills. Excellent communication and teamwork abilities. Proficiency in UI/UX design and Human-Computer Interaction is an advantage. Proficiency in Extended Reality (AR, VR, MR) is an advantage. Familiarity with 3D mathematics and classical physics advantage. Proficiency in full stack development is an advantage.